Subject: [PATCH] readahead: handle queued commands properly
Date: Sat,  5 Nov 2016 01:04:51 +0000	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20161105010451.23724-1-e@80x24.org> (raw)

We can't do much for readahead when it comes to dtas-player
running arbitrary commands.
---
 bin/dtas-readahead | 1 +
 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+)

diff --git a/bin/dtas-readahead b/bin/dtas-readahead
index b4b7311..6034763 100755
--- a/bin/dtas-readahead
+++ b/bin/dtas-readahead
@@ -133,6 +133,7 @@ def do_ra(fp, pos, w)
 end
 
 def do_open(path)
+  return unless path # could be a command
   if path =~ /\.ya?ml\z/
     File.open(path) do |fp|
       buf = fp.read(4)
